Hsin‐Hua Hsiung is a scholar working on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management, Social Psychology and Gender Studies. According to data from OpenAlex, Hsin‐Hua Hsiung has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 850 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management, 10 papers in Social Psychology and 4 papers in Gender Studies. Recurrent topics in Hsin‐Hua Hsiung’s work include Job Satisfaction and Organizational Behavior (14 papers), Customer Service Quality and Loyalty (5 papers) and Gender Diversity and Inequality (4 papers). Hsin‐Hua Hsiung is often cited by papers focused on Job Satisfaction and Organizational Behavior (14 papers), Customer Service Quality and Loyalty (5 papers) and Gender Diversity and Inequality (4 papers). Hsin‐Hua Hsiung collaborates with scholars based in Taiwan, United Kingdom and United States. Hsin‐Hua Hsiung's co-authors include Mark C. Bolino, Jeffery A. LePine, Jaron Harvey, Wei‐Chi Tsai, Samuel Aryee, David Guest, Kuo‐Pin Yang, Yu‐Shu Peng, Ming-Chang Huang and Chih‐Hsun Chuang and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Applied Psychology, Journal of Business Ethics and Human Relations.
